These are lovely Scrabble. More, more!!

I use Paint to resize, very easy ...just open the photo using Paint, then go to Image tab and select Resize/Skew.

Resize by 50% in the top 2 Horizontal and Vertical boxes. I often have to resize again (maybe next time by 80%) to bring the image down small enough for JT.

Cds are great for using on cards.
I gave a craft class at my childrens school last year and we made cd scrapbooks.I used a cropadile(great hole punching tool) to punch holes in the cds,then covered the cds with fancy paper,stuck on some photos and put rings through the holes to hold it all together.The kids loved making them.

The red ones are just red glitter card with gold star stickers, both I think I bought donkey's years ago in Easons before I started 'serious' crafting! I'm sure you could pick them up in a toy shop craft section for kiddies.

The gold ones are some sequin waste which a friend gave me years ago and I didn't know what to do with it, but stored it away for just the right time. I don't know where you could get it here, I think she got it in the US or UK. It's gold on one side and silver on the other.

The silver ones are just silver peeloffs borders which I bought at the Belfast craft show last year in the King's Hall (its on again this weekend), they were being sold off at a special price of 25p per sheet so I bought a few sheets and again stored them away until now. Are you going to Belfast this weekend for the craft show?

Another friend provided the candles, they have an opaque plastic cover, not the foil ones but they could be used as well just not with silver decoration of course. I'd read some time ago about appliqué on cards, so I thought I would give it a go. You need to iron on interfacing onto the material then cut the shapes, I sewed the wing onto the chick first then sewed it to the card, the eggs were to small so i just glued them on. This works best on tri-fold cards, I think for ordinary cards you should just stitch everything first then glue on to give the illusion that it is sewn on. Finally add the finishing touches by drawing on the extras, so that was the easter card finished.
Then I made a Bithday card, the dress topper was made from a template found on google images, the girl was a drawing I picked up a while ago, I just changed it a bit and painted it, for the writing I copied one of my fonts lightly in pencil then went over it in pen.
